欢迎访问宙启技术站
智能推送

php函数处理数组:array(),count()和implode()

发布时间:2023-06-26 03:58:10

PHP是一种基于服务器端脚本语言,它通常用来创建动态的Web页面。PHP中有很多内置函数可以处理数组,常见的包括array()、count()和implode()。

1. array()

array()函数用于创建一个数组,它可以有一个或多个元素,可以包含不同类型的数据,如字符串、数字或其他数组等。可以使用以下语法来创建一个数组:

$arr = array(value1, value2, ..., valueN);

其中$value1, $value2, ..., $valueN表示数组中的值。下面是一个简单的数组示例:

$fruits = array("apple", "banana", "orange");

这个数组包含三个元素,它们分别是"apple"、"banana"和"orange"。

2. count()

count()函数用于获取数组中元素的数量。可以使用以下语法来调用:

$count = count($array);

其中$array是要计算元素数量的数组。下面是一个示例:

$fruits = array("apple", "banana", "orange");
$count = count($fruits);
echo "There are " . $count . " fruits in the array.";

这将输出"There are 3 fruits in the array."。

3. implode()

implode()函数用于将数组转换为字符串。可以使用以下语法来调用:

$string = implode(separator, $array);

其中$separator是要用作分隔符的字符串,$array是要转换为字符串的数组。下面是一个示例:

$fruits = array("apple", "banana", "orange");
$string = implode(",", $fruits);
echo $string;

这将输出"apple,banana,orange"。

这些函数是PHP中处理数组的常用函数,它们可以让开发者更轻松地操作数组。需要注意的是,在使用这些函数时需要保证数组的正确性和有效性,以避免出错。